1946:, in return for defense from the Caliphate as non-Muslims were not allowed to serve in the army. The payment of the jizya tax also meant that Copts were required to wear special clothing to distinguish them from Muslims and that they could practice their own Coptic Law exempt from Shari'a law courts. Copts, thus, believe in two natures "human" and "divine" that are united in one hypostasis "without mingling, without confusion, and without alteration". These two natures "did not separate for a moment or the twinkling of an eye" (Coptic
Liturgy of Saint Basil of Caesarea).

The Arab Muslim conquest of Egypt took place in 639. Despite the political upheaval, historians estimate that the majority of the Egyptian population remained Christian until somewhere between the 9th century and the middle of the 14th century.

Copts also believe that the Pope of Alexandria was forcibly prevented from attending the third congregation of the council from which he was ousted, apparently the result of a conspiracy tailored by the Roman delegates.

Many Egyptian Christians went to the desert during the 3rd century, and remained there to pray and work and dedicate their lives to seclusion and worship of God. This was the beginning of the
